The Profile section contains profiling settings for the JSR 286 Web content viewer, specifying categories, site areas, and authoring templates that can be used as menu search options.
You can profile the Web content viewer by selecting categories, site areas, and authoring templates. A menu can use this profile to display a list of content items that are profiled with the same categories, site areas, or authoring templates.
If a lock icon is displayed for setting instead of an Edit link, the setting has been locked using the Configure mode and cannot be changed in the Edit Shared Settings mode.
Though this
dialog shows the title paths of the configured items, most items are
actual configured with their unique ID. This has the advantage that
the configuration does not break if an item is renamed or moved. But
if the XMLAccess scripting interface is used to configure the portlet,
it is possible to alternatively configure the items with their content
path. This removes the burden from the XMLAccess user to find out
the unique ID of an item. But if an item is renamed or moved, this
kind of configuration breaks. To make the user aware of an item that
is configured with its content path, a path icon () is displayed after the title path. When using the Edit Shared
Settings or Configure mode, to reconfigure an item that has been configured
by Path before, the new item is configured by Path as well. Only if
the Clear button is pressed before selecting a new item, the path
icon disappears and the newly chosen item is configured with its unique
ID.
